Computational Mechanistic Study on Intramolecular Triple Cyclization of 1-Biphenylethynyl-2-phenylethynylbenzenes Giving Spiro Fluorene-Phenylenevinylenes by Dual Catalysis

Abstract: Cationic Au(I) complex-catalyzed double cyclizations of 1,2-dialkynylbenzene derivatives are valuable for the straightforward synthesis of ladder-type π-conjugated compounds. We have previously developed a method for synthesizing ladder-type π-conjugated molecules with spiro skeleton (spiro fluorene-phenylene vinylenes) by the triple cyclization of 1-biphenylethynyl-2-phenylethynylbenzenes using an AuCl(SMe2)/tBuXPhos/AgNTf2 catalyst system.
